Free Song Information

Album
KPop Demon Hunters (Soundtrack from the Netflix Film)
Release Date
2025.06.20
Performers
EJAE & Andrew Choi
Lyrics
Mark Sonnenblick, Jenna Andrews & Stephen Kirk
Composer
Mark Sonnenblick, Jenna Andrews & Stephen Kirk
Arranger
Jenna Andrews & Stephen Kirk

Who performs Free in KPop Demon Hunters?

Free is performed by EJAE as Rumi and Andrew Choi as Jinu.

Who wrote Free?

Free was written and composed by Mark Sonnenblick, Jenna Andrews, and Stephen Kirk, and arranged by Jenna Andrews and Stephen Kirk.
